Summary : Free Chinese Input Toy for X (XIM)
Description :
FCITX(Free Chinese Input Toy of X) is a collection of Simplified Chinese
input methods for Linux. It supports Pinyin, QuWei and Table-based input
methods. It's small and fast.

Summary : User space USB HID access library
Description :
libhid provides a generic and flexible way to access and interact with USB
HID devices, much like libusb does for plain USB devices. It is based on
libusb, thus it requires no HID support in the kernel and provides means to
take control over a device even if the kernel governs it.

Summary : Web based AJAX terminal emulator
Description :
Shell In A Box implements a web server that can export arbitrary command line
tools to a web based terminal emulator. This emulator is accessible to any
JavaScript and CSS enabled web browser and does not require any additional
browser plugins.

ChangeLog:
* Tue Dec 18 2012 Michael Young <m.a.young(a)durham.ac.uk> - 4.1.4-1
- update to xen-4.1.4
- remove patches that are included in 4.1.4
* Tue Dec 4 2012 Michael Young <m.a.young(a)durham.ac.uk> - 4.1.3-7
- 6 security fixes
A guest can cause xen to crash [XSA-26, CVE-2012-5510] (#883082)
An HVM guest can cause xen to run slowly or crash [XSA-27, CVE-2012-5511]
(#883084)
An HVM guest can cause xen to crash or leak information [XSA-28,
CVE-2012-5512] (#883085)
A PV guest can cause xen to crash and might be able escalate privileges
[XSA-29, CVE-2012-5513] (#883088)
An HVM guest can cause xen to hang [XSA-30, CVE-2012-5514] (#883091)
A guest can cause xen to hang [XSA-31, CVE-2012-5515] (#883092)
* Tue Nov 13 2012 Michael Young <m.a.young(a)durham.ac.uk> - 4.1.3-6
- 5 security fixes
A guest can block a cpu by setting a bad VCPU deadline [XSA 20,
CVE-2012-4535] (#876198)
HVM guest can use invalid pirq values to crash xen [XSA 21, CVE-2012-4536]
(#876200)
HVM guest can exhaust p2m table crashing xen [XSA 22, CVE-2012-4537] (#876203)
PAE HVM guest can crash hypervisor [XSA-23, CVE-2012-4538] (#876205)
32-bit PV guest on 64-bit hypervisor can cause an hypervisor infinite
loop [XSA-24, CVE-2012-4539] (#876207)
* Sun Oct 28 2012 Michael Young <m.a.young(a)durham.ac.uk> - 4.1.3-5
- limit the size of guest kernels and ramdisks to avoid running out
of memory on dom0 during guest boot [XSA-25, CVE-2012-4544] (#870414)
